- You're forced to always use 2 specific people in the party at all times
- how stupid the AI could constantly get (even by Tales standards its bad)
- the overly complicated equipment leveling system (Berseria made this way easier)
- battles at the location you're currently at in the dungeon (could cause issues with reaching or hitting enemies)
- the camera itself (while bad in other Tales games, the previous complaint makes this problem worse)
- the entire Alisha debacle (Alisha leaves and never comes back despite have been shown as the first female party member in interviews, her equipment still drops despite this)
- Rose basically being shoved into your party (keep in mind the director REALLY loved her VA and this may be in part the reason why it happened)
- rushed story towards the end
